Position Description:
Provides analytics solutions and data management services related to fixed income, equities, asset allocation, and broad economic conditions to quantitative researchers and portfolio managers. Develops and implements proprietary quantitative investment and risk analytics tools using SQL, Python, VBA, and R. Develops deep understanding and practical skills across all aspects of quantitative investment and portfolio risk including model construction, factor and covariance definitions, factor calculations, and translates output statistics into meaningful information used within the portfolio management function. Participates in development efforts to expand and enhance the technical infrastructure and reports capabilities, multi-factor model risk forecasting, quantitative alpha research, big data analytics, and performance attribution. Serves as integral part of project teams to deliver innovative data visualization and analytic tools capable of illustrating current and time series investment themes, portfolio exposures, and factors driving fund performance using Python, Power BI, and Tableau. Leverages Quant Platform capabilities including back-testing and computing core statistical measures and leveraging Cloud technologies to run these capabilities.
Primary Responsibilities:
Performs database management and coordinates production reporting cycles across the analytic environments.
Performs analysis, design, and quality assurance functions across efforts to acquire new datasets, advance analytic capabilities, and produce informative content used across quantitative research.
Leverages SQL to transverse a wide array of database schemas.
Develops excel VBA with embedded SQL queries to automate analytics and reporting functions for quantitative research.
Maintains and enhances the portfolio construction process in Python, incorporating new features such as risk exposures, market share analysis, and corporate actions monitoring into the existing infrastructure.
Develops and enhances python tools and library for customized aggregated ETF holdings and exposure score back-testing; conducts annual review, quarterly mock rebalance, and annual review in Python, and publishes analytical statistics to Power BI dashboards widely utilized across quantitative research.
Monitors and optimizes systematic equity portfolio construction process for SMA/ETFs.
Develops and runs data quality monitoring algorithms to ensure the accuracy of data delivery to portfolio managers.
Contributes to the continued development and incorporation of non-traditional and/or unstructured data as well as data science applications to enhance the research and investment process.
Implements and enhances quantitative investment and risk analytic models utilizing statistical modeling techniques and evaluates model performance using financial risk matrix.
Delivers innovative data visualization and analytic tools capable of illustrating investment themes, portfolio exposures, and factors driving fund performance.
Develops model validation process and data quality checks in Python and sets up jobs in Autosys.
Responds to ad-hoc data analysis, data visualization, and back-testing requests in support of projects performed by QRI.
